Ruth Sophia Spelmeyer (born 19 September 1990) is a German sprinter.[3] She competed in the 4 × 400 metres relay at the 2016 European Athletics Championships.[4] At the 2016 Summer Olympics, she competed in the women's 400 metre event and the women's 4 x 400 metre relay.[5]
